Answer:
The hole is at (5,7)
Step-by-step explanation:
x^2 − 3x − 10
-------------------
x−5
Factor the numerator
(x-5)(x+2)
-------------------
x−5
There is a hole at x=5 since it will cancel in the numerator and the denominator
f(x) = x+2 and letting x = 5
f(5) = 5+2
The hole is at (5,7)
